It features an 850 nm VCSEL transmitter, ST fiber connectors, and compatibility with 50 to 200 µm core fiber types. The module offers IRIG-B time code support via switch-selectable DB-9 or IRIG-B jack connections. Power is drawn parasitically from DB-9 pins, and the device is housed for indoor use only, with full operational reliability between –40°C and +85°C.
